0.25/0.5 No-Limit Hold'em (9 handed)
Hand recorder used for this poker hand: PokerStrategy Elephant 0.67 by www.pokerstrategy.com.

Preflop: Hero is MP2 with A♠, Q♦
3 folds, Hero raises to $2.00, 3 folds, SB calls $1.75, BB folds.

Flop: ($4.50) 6♦, 4♣, K♥ (2 players)
SB checks, Hero bets $4.75 (All-In), SB calls $4.75.

Turn: ($14.00) 7♠
River: ($14.00) 4♥ (1 players)

Final Pot: $14.00

It seems to me this is a fair/good board to c-bet on. But should I check behind? Also, as per the previous post, with a 13.5bb stack, should I just be openpushing this hand?

13.5BB is boarder line case without any dead money in the pot. I would probably go for a raise, but pushing is close. On tight tables I would make it 3BBs and push to any reraise, on the other hand I think pushing is better if there are fish at the table who would be capable of making a hero call.

But in general, I would advise you to rebuy to 18-20BBs when you fall below 15BBs untill NL100 to get as much value as you can out of bad players.

As played, standard c-bet push.
